Drinking Water Filtration in Asheville, NC

Drinking water filtration services involve the installation and maintenance of systems designed to improve the quality and safety of tap water in residential properties. These services typically cover a range of projects, including the installation of point-of-use filters, whole-house filtration systems, and specialized solutions to address specific concerns such as sediment, chlorine, bacteria, or other contaminants. Homeowners often seek these services to ensure their drinking water is clean, tastes better, and is free from impurities that could affect health or appliances.

Before requesting drinking water filtration services, property owners usually want to understand the types of filtration options available and how they address particular water quality issues. It’s helpful to consider the source of the water, any known contaminants, and the desired level of filtration. Additionally, property owners may inquire about the maintenance requirements and lifespan of different systems to choose a solution that fits their household needs and ensures consistent water quality.

Project Types

Common Drinking Water Filtration Jobs

Point-of-Use Filtration - installed at a single tap to improve water quality directly at the source.

Whole-House Filtration - systems that treat water for the entire property to remove contaminants.

Reverse Osmosis Systems - provide advanced filtration for clean, crisp drinking water.

Sediment Filtration - reduces dirt, rust, and particles to improve water clarity and protect plumbing.

Carbon Filtration - eliminates chlorine, odors, and chemicals for better-tasting water.

Water Testing and Assessment - evaluate water quality to determine the most effective filtration solutions.

FAQ

Drinking Water Filtration Questions

What types of drinking water filtration systems are available? There are various options including point-of-use filters, reverse osmosis units, and whole-house systems designed to improve water quality throughout a property.

How do I know if my water needs filtration? Signs include unusual taste, odor, discoloration, or the presence of sediments, which may indicate contaminants that filtration can address.

What contaminants can drinking water filtration remove? Filtration systems can reduce common impurities such as chlorine, lead, bacteria, pesticides, and sediment, depending on the system type.

Is maintenance required for water filtration systems? Yes, regular replacement of filters and periodic system checks help ensure continued performance and water quality.
